Output 8a8500c5e157366f885b74733ca14140fffd04068be7af113a00abd4126aebb0: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ab183385e42e9315904eceadcd84f3f74056eee9 OP_EQUAL
address
3HHgTszFD728FDt6nzkZvJSNGMYW3tbX3k
transaction
8a8500c5e157366f885b74733ca14140fffd04068be7af113a00abd4126aebb0
spent
true